A colleague of mine at work expressed interest in fixing a Motorola E815 model cell phone. The phone works, but the LCD got damaged. We don't know if liquid spilled on the inside of the phone, but we are inquiring.  I, on the other hand, have two cell phones that my wife and I damaged with water or milk. We took the chips out and placed it on new phones. But there are pictures that we took of our babies. I am at work when my colleague's problem reminded me that I have to get those pictures out into my computer, a Mac OS X running 10.4.10. Thanks

We can definitely help you with these problems.
For the Motorola E815 Cell Phone with the damaged LCD Display Screen, simply click on this link and purchase the repair service and send the phone to us: http://www.cellulardr.com/Cellphone-LCD-Screen-Repair-Service.htm

As for your liquid damaged cellular phones, we do offer liquid damaged cellphone repair service but unfortunately there is no guarantee with this service.  It just depends on how badly the liquid damaged the components inside the cell phone and all the steps taken after the fact.
We also offer a service to extract the pictures once we have completed the repair of the cell phone.  If you purchase the picture extraction service and we are unsuccessful in getting the phone to come back so that we can extract the pictures for you, then that portion of the service will be refunded to you.  Here is the link: http://www.cellulardr.com/Cellphone-Water-Damage-Repair-Service.htm
